
Paperback
Published 06 Oct 2016
- $14.00
5 results
Paperback
Published 06 Oct 2016
Paperback
Published 03 Jan 2019
$3.21off
Paperback
Published 04 Oct 2016
Save $3.21
Paperback
Published 01 Aug 2017
Audio CD
Published 03 Sep 2019